Dark Symmetry is a comprehensive 350-page 5e sourcebook featuring a complete setting and adventure. Adventurers explore the perils of the isolated underwater city of Chrysalea from levels 5 to 10 as they learn the mysteries of the science-fantasy world of Aetherra.I played a significant role in the developmental editing of this book. My contributions can be found on nearly every page, with the bulk of my work focused on the adventure itself as well as the design of the premade characters, aetherforging, magic items, and monster/NPC stat blocks.

Runescape Kingdoms is a TTRPG that brings the world of Gielinor to the tabletop. Through a simple and approachable system, adventurers can embark on quests, battle foes, and hone their skills across the expansive realm of the popular MMORPG!This quickstart was unveiled as part of Free RPG Day in 2024. As a devoted player of the game, I had the pleasure of crafting the adventure enclosed within: The Trance of Ellara. This quest marks the first quest ever penned for the TTRPG and pays homage to many aspects that define the game: straightforward gameplay, a dash of British humor, and an introductory primer for those new to the world of Gielinor.

Vast Grimm is a space horror TTRPG that utilizes the foundational rules of the Mörk Borg system. The supplement, Treatments, was crafted specifically for the Boundless Torments Game Jam, organized by Brian Colin of Infinite Black, the game's creator.This project was entirely self-driven, from conception to execution. I conceptualized the supplement, authored the content, and meticulously laid out the design single-handedly as my submission.

GUNS FOR SALE is a crime and smuggling supplement for CYBORG the cyberpunk spin off of cult classic Mork Borg by Stockholm Kartell. Guns For Sale is a Cy_Borg supplement all about implementing organized crime and playing out the common situations where runners find themselves in debt to a selfish benefactor. I had the pleasure of working through many of the gangs found in the back of the book along with a few other smaller contributions found throughout the zine.
